Each week we are deploy-ing more of the new PAR ES7700 terminals into our res-taurants. We have finished our Carl’s Jr. brand and so far we have installed new terminals in over 250 Hardee’s locations. When we are complete, all of our old POS4XP and Vigo terminals will have been replaced.

Faster customer order pro-cessing will result as these termi-nals have ten times the pro-cessing power and four times the memory of the old terminals they are replacing. Even with the in-creased processing power, the new terminals consume less electricity. We have new POS features coming soon and the extra processing power will help to insure that our cashiers have the necessary tools to delight our guests.

Additional cost savings will result from lower maintenance rates under our PAR Field Ser-

vice agreement. Please make sure that all of your employees are aware that we must never use abrasive cleaners or scrub pads as these will damage the touch screen and result in ex-pensive repairs.

While not something that is always top of mind, PCI com-pliance is a business require-ment for us and these new termi-nals will help us to remain com-pliant. The PAR ES7700 termi-nals use Microsoft’s POS Ready 7 operating system which is ap-proved for use until October, 2020.

CKE has recently begun the process to re-place the back office ma-chines in all Corporate and Franchise locations for both Carl’s and Hardee’s locations. This endeavor is to satisfy PCI regulations to replace the XP operating system in all restaurants with a newer approved Windows 7 op-erating system which will be supported by Microsoft until January 14, 2020.

This upgrade will resolve many perfor-mance related concerns reported in recent months, remove antiquat-ed hardware in favor of a more reliable device and increase the operational efficiency of the back of-fice applications. Our plan

is to have this conversion completed by the end of spring next year. In order to meet these expecta-tions, systems will be re-placed in the coming months starting at Carl’s (currently underway) fol-lowed by Hardee’s loca-tions which is scheduled to start the first part of January.

Rollout Plan

Carl’s The piloting process is underway with several restaurants using the new systems; feedback has been extremely positive. This phase of the conver-sion process to Windows 7 will last a few more weeks while the final touches are completed to the overall process. Gen-

eral rollout will begin at corporate locations and is slated to start later this month. Hardee’s Hardee’s back office will complete initial develop-ment and begin quality assurance testing the week of September 9th. The iterative process of fine tuning the installation process should last until pilot testing starts the last part of October, early part of November. Piloting will last until after the holiday season. We will begin rollout to Hardee’s corpo-rate locations the first week in January with the entire process for both brands being completed the end of March, early April.

We have be-gun the rollout of coupon scanning to our company-owned

Hardee’s restaurants! By scanning coupons in our res-taurants, speed-of-service and our in-store controls are both improved. With hundreds of active coupons at any given point in time, scanning the coupons takes the guesswork out of finding the correct cou-pon to redeem and it ensures that the coupon requirements

are all fulfilled.

With coupon scanning, our Marketing department can produce coupons more quick-ly than our present methods, coupons are redeemed at or-der taking much more quickly and in-store controls are im-proved…a real win for our op-eration!

Our pilot store restaurants that tested the new facility were high supporters of the new technology. They found the technology to be faster than present coupon redemption

methods and very easy to use. The rollout to our Hardee’s stores has just be-gun and it will be completed within the next few months.

We have rolled out a new “Change Due” enhance-ment to our Hardee’s POS system. The same enhance-ment is also in test within our Carl’s Jr. Texas based restau-rants. This enhancement is specifically for our drive-through operation and it in-tends to speed the tendering process.

Within our Hardee’s opera-tion, this is particularly useful where we use the dual drive-through “Delivery Lanes”. By running out to the Lane2 cus-tomer with coin change in hand, 31% of the cash-paying

customers will be serviced without requiring a 2nd round trip. With such round trips av-eraging 30 seconds, this new enhancement has the poten-tial to significantly speed up your drive-through operation!

And if you don’t have a 2nd

drive-through delivery lane, this enhancement can still be used to speed up your drive-through operation. Other QSR chains have found that having the coin change due ready for the customer pro-gressing to the window can shave 7 seconds off of the drive-through average Win-dow time. During your break-fast and lunch rush periods, this translates to a 5-10% speed-of-service improvement which means that you will have the opportunity to ser-vice more cars during those critical rush periods!

What is Office 365?

Office 365 is Microsoft’s subscription-based online office and software plus services suite which offers access to var-ious services and software built around the Microsoft office platform.

The various services that CKE will be taking advantage of are as follows:

Mail / Calendar / Contacts:

Utilizing the rich Outlook client or the web-based Outlook web app, you are able to access your email, calendars and contacts from anywhere and anytime. With 50GB of mailbox space, there is plenty of room to grow.

SkyDrive Pro:

Your professional library, where you can organize and store work documents. All files you store in SkyDrive Pro are pri-vate by default, except for files you place in a special “Shared with Everyone” fold-er. You can easily share files and collab-orate on documents with co-workers in your organization in addition to partners outside of the organization. You can also sync SkyDrive Pro to your computer.

With Office 365, you get 25GB of storage for your content.

Lync:

Microsoft’s Lync client provides Instant Messaging, audio and video calls, web meetings, availability (presence) infor-mation and desktop/application sharing capabilities.

Office Web Apps:

Microsoft Office Web Apps extend your Microsoft Office experience to the web browser, where you can work with docu-ments through your web browser, storing them in your SkyDrive Pro account and then optionally downloading to your com-puter.

SharePoint Online:

Microsoft SharePoint Online enables our organization to easily create and manage team-focused and project focused sites for collaboration. Additionally it’s possi-ble to deploy an organization-wide intra-net portal for disseminating information and news across the organization.
